When you set the rent for your apartment that is furnished, be careful not to price yourself out of the marketplace. If you establish the rent too high, you may not have the ability to rent the apartment to anyone. You may be better off to sell or keep them and rent the flat unfurnished if you are concerned about your furnishings. Generally, the rent should be establish by you based on your expenses to own and keep the property, including the furnishings, plus your desired rate of return on your own investment. For example, if it costs you $15,000 per year to possess and preserve the property, and you want to make $5,000 per year on the property, the annual rent should be $20,000, or month. about $1,675 per Compare that cost to other rents in the area, taking into account the characteristics and furnishings of your property, and charge rent that will meet your needs yet still be competitive.

To protect your investment when letting a furnished apartment, it's wise to provide the tenant with an itemized list of the items comprised in the flat lease. Be quite particular; record the amount of plates, bowls, and cups, for instance, and describe items as correctly as possible. List the replacement cost of each thing if it's damaged beyond ordinary wear and tear, or if the piece is taken by the renter with him when he moves out. Signal if the replacement cost will be taken out of the security deposit, or if the renter will must pay you for the things. Have so there are not any surprises when the rental comes to a conclusion the tenant sign a copy of this stock.

If you rent a house or flat that's furnished, whether it includes merely some basic furniture or is completely furnished with furniture, linens, electronics, and accessories, you can bill tenants higher rent. You had to buy the items which are furnishing the house, and will need to replace those items if they're damaged or destroyed. A higher monthly rent will recoup those costs. It really is up to you as the landlord to determine how much more you want to charge for the furnishings, but generally the increased price will be based by owners on the state and style of the furnishings. For instance, a property that features a brand-new, modern living room set is worth more than one that comprises mismatched bits with frayed seams.
In addition to or instead of a higher rent for a furnished flat, you could ask for a higher security deposit on the lease. Collecting more money up front can assist you to cover the costs of replacing or fixing the items in the furnished apartment if they are damaged. Before collecting the security deposit, though check with your state laws. Some states have laws controlling security deposits and what landlords can charge. Should you not wish to contain it in the security deposit, you could also charge another cleaning fee for the lease, to cover the costs of cleaning furniture, bedding, curtains and other items.

Somewhere in between the group of people who own timeshares or vacation homes, and the group who stay at hotels and motor hotels, is a citizenry that has located the middle ground by leading vacation rentals by month, week or the weekend. Whether you need to hire one or own a vacation rental, it really is important to protect yourself with a contract that clearly lays out the duties and duties of all parties.
Times and the dates of departure and arrival are spelled out in great specificity in the vacation rental lease. Vacationers are coming and going every week--sometimes every few days--and the units must be cleaned between stays. To prevent vacancy between stays, the time between check in and checkout is usually a relatively brief window. And because some vacationers rely on air transportation, there are occasionally last minute requests to arrive or depart early or late. It's, thus, crucial that you contain contingency requests in the lease, signifying both a procedure and a cost to alter agreed-upon plans.
